A portion of funds raised from the Tasek Sailors Charity Football Fundraiser will also be dedicated to the Tasek Sailors’ girls' team, which will benefit from the Lion City Sailors’ professional youth training programme

INGAPORE — 2021 Singapore Premier League champions Lion City Sailors have partnered with Tasek Football Academy to launch Tasek Sailors. This initiative seeks to use football to improve the lives of disadvantaged youth in Singapore and to develop them holistically through professional coaching and structured mentorship.

“I’m delighted to see Lion City Sailors and Tasek Football Academy launch this new initiative. Sport has proved to be a sturdy platform to help youth to rise above their circumstances, and develop life skills. It’s also a great platform for uniting the community,” expressed Senior Minister Tharman Shanmugaratnam, a patron at Tasek Jurong.

Welcoming this new initiative is Tan Li Yu Sailors Academy general manager, who hopes that it will have a positive impact on the young players that participate in their programme.
